Personalization in e-commerce involves customizing the online shopping experience for individual users based on their preferences, behavior, and past interactions with the platform. Data science techniques enable e-commerce companies to collect and analyze customer data to deliver personalized product recommendations, content, and promotions.
Example: Amazon's Recommendation Engine
Amazon's recommendation engine analyzes customer browsing and purchase history to suggest products that are relevant to individual users' interests and preferences, enhancing the shopping experience and driving sales.
Recommendation systems use machine learning algorithms to predict and suggest relevant products to users based on their browsing history, purchase behavior, and similarities with other users. These systems help users discover new products, increase engagement, and drive sales for e-commerce companies.
